Al-Ahly striker Mohamed Aboutrika Cairo - Akram Ali Al-Ahly striker Mohamed Aboutrika scored the winning goal as the Egyptian side beat Sanfrecce Hiroshima to qualify for the semi-finals of the Club World Cup. The 34-year came on as a substitute for injured captain Hossam Ghaly at half-time and led Ahly to victory, drilling home 12 minutes into the half. Earlier, Al-Said Hamdi gave Ahly a 15th minute lead, which was cancelled out by Hisato Sato at the Toyota Stadium. Hossam Al-Badry's side will face Brazilian side Corinthians in the first semi-final on Wednesday. Before the game, Aboutrika told Japanese television, that the team is motivated to honour those killed in the Port Said disaster by doing well in the tournament. He praised the fighting spirit of his teammates in recent matches, especially the final of the African Champions league, adding that such a spirit could lead them to victory again. In Sunday's other match, Mexico’s Monterrey beat South Korean team Ulsan Hyundai 3-1, to set up a meeting with English Champions League winners Chelsea.
